Tovino Thomas’ much anticipated political drama Narivetta is all set to hit theatres today, May 23. Directed by Anuraj Manohar, the real-life-inspired political film is set to explore the cruel reality behind the oppression of the tribal communities and their cry for justice.

Produced by Indian Cinema Company, Manohar and writer Abin Joesph have dedicated the film to all the battles against injustice. While highlighting some of the brutal realities, the trailer echoes, “to every battle for justice, to every fight against injustice, this one is for them all.”

Narivetta, roughly translated as “wolf hunt,” promises an impactful story with Tovino, Suraj Venjaramoodu, Cheran, Arya Salim, Rini Udayakumar and others on board.

Set against the Muthanga uprising of 2003 in Kerala, the makers have chiseled the film with more than one real-life incident, portraying the reality of betrayal. It also spotlights the brutality of power and oppression while exploring the core of resilience.

The trailer encapsulates it well, “When the system betrays.” More than a film, Manohar’s Narivetta is expected to be an exploration of reality and truth.

Exploring the concepts of revolt, rage and redemption, the film will be released in multiple languages like Malayalam, Tamil and Hindi.

Narivetta highlights real-life challenges faced by indigenous communities in Kerala. It unfolds in a tribal village where the local community fights to protect their ancestral land. The storyline captures the villagers’ resilience in the face of injustice and the complex web of politics and power that challenges their cause.
